Police notice to Suresh Gopi; demand to be present for questioning; haunt by Left-leaning media workers continues

by Janam Web Desk
Nov 10, 2023, 06:00 pm IST
in News, Kerala

Kozhikode: Kozhikode Nadakkavu Police have issued a notice to actor and politician Suresh Gopi in connection with the alleged insult of a media worker. The case involves the actor allegedly insulting a Madhyamam channel reporter. The notice requires his appearance for questioning by the 18th of this month.

Suresh Gopi had earlier responded that he would apologize if his actions hurt the journalist. However, the cyber attacks against the star persist. Simultaneously, the police issued a notice summoning Suresh Gopi for questioning while there were allegations of pursuit by Left-leaning media workers.

Recently, there has been an increase in propaganda and cyber attacks against Suresh Gopi. It’s notable that the cases against the actor emerged after Suresh Gopi’s Padayatra related to the Karuvannur Co-operative Bank scam gained public attention. A case was filed against Suresh Gopi for conducting the Padayatra.
